    Hi,

    I recently bought the upgrade to Unity 5.0 pro at the preorder price and got my paid invoice. The problem is that it came to my old email address which I am phasing out. I contacted support on how to change my email address and they told me it is impossible to change the email address associated with your license. I am worried because I won't have the old address forever. Is it true there is absolutely no way to change the email address associated with a license? Couldn't Unity do something like cancel the old license and issue a new one for circumstances like this? Thanks.
